What Are Downpipes?
Downpipes are vertical pipelines that convey rainwater collected from the roof's gutters to ground level and usually into a drainage system or stormwater management. They are important for avoiding water overflow during heavy rains, which can result in serious structural damage to buildings.

How do I understand if my downpipes require to be replaced?
Signs that your downpipes may require replacing consist of fractures, rust, leakages, or drooping areas. If you discover any these issues, it's vital to examine their stability or seek advice from a professional.
2. Are plastic downpipes better than metal ones?
Plastic downpipes are normally lighter and much easier to install, while metal ones (specifically aluminum) are more resilient and Top Guttering (https://peopletopeople.tv) aesthetically pleasing. The choice depends on your specific requirements and choices.
3. How often should I clean my downpipes?
It's suggested to clean your downpipes and gutters at least two times a year, preferably before and after heavy rains seasons.
